Because DirectX 12 is a core system component of Windows 10, you typically cannot download it as a standalone .exe file like you would with Chrome or VLC. This guide explains the truth about DirectX 12 installation and provides the official method to install or repair it on your 64-bit system.

If you are getting errors like "d3dx9_43.dll is missing" or if your games are crashing, you do not need to "reinstall DirectX 12." You likely need to update your Windows or install the End-User Runtimes.

Since DirectX 12 is built into the OS, the only way to get the latest bug fixes and performance improvements is through standard system updates. Update & Security Windows Update Check for updates
